Nature Spirits: Definitions and Cultural Significance

Nature spirits are traditionally understood as incorporeal beings associated with natural

elements—trees, rivers, mountains, and animals. Rooted deeply in animistic beliefs, many

cultures perceive these entities as guardians or embodiments of natural forces.

From the dryads of Greek mythology to the kami in Shintoism, nature spirits symbolize

humanity's attempt to explain and personify the environment. Contemporary neo-pagan

and earth-based spiritual movements often invoke nature spirits in rituals aiming to foster

ecological harmony.

Scientifically, while no empirical evidence confirms the objective existence of nature

spirits, their role in cultural narratives significantly shapes environmental ethics and

community practices. This intersection between belief and behavior underscores the

importance of understanding nature spirits beyond literal interpretations.

Thought Forms: The Power of Collective Consciousness

Thought forms, also known as tulpas or egregores in various traditions, refer to mental

constructs believed to gain autonomous existence through focused intention or collective

belief. The concept suggests that thoughts and emotions can coalesce into distinct

energetic entities that influence reality.

In modern psychology, parallels can be drawn between thought forms and phenomena

such as hallucinations or dissociative identities, though metaphysical interpretations

propose a more externalized existence. Theosophical literature from the late 19th and

early 20th centuries popularized the idea that thought forms could persist beyond their

creators, potentially interacting with other unseen forces.

The implications of thought forms raise intriguing questions about the nature of

consciousness and its capacity to shape or manifest unseen energies. Studies on placebo

effects and psychosomatic responses provide an empirical framework supporting the

mind’s influence over the body and environment, hinting at the plausibility of thought-

based phenomena.

Ghosts: Historical Perspectives and Modern Investigations

Ghosts, perhaps the most widely recognized of the unseen entities, are traditionally

defined as the spirits or souls of deceased individuals who remain in the physical world.

Accounts of ghostly apparitions span across cultures and epochs, often linked to specific

locations, traumatic events, or unresolved issues.

The study of ghosts has evolved from folklore into the field of parapsychology, where

researchers employ tools such as electromagnetic field meters, infrared cameras, and

audio recording devices to capture evidence of paranormal activity. Despite numerous

anecdotal reports and some intriguing findings, the scientific community remains largely

skeptical due to challenges in replicability and methodological rigor.

Comparative analysis reveals that ghost experiences may encompass psychological

factors like sleep paralysis or pareidolia, environmental influences such as infrasound, and

cultural conditioning. Nonetheless, the persistent global prevalence of ghost narratives

indicates a deep-rooted human fascination with life after death and the unknown.

Key Differences

Origin: Nature spirits are tied to natural elements; thought forms originate from

1.

human cognition; ghosts are linked to deceased individuals.

Manifestation: Thought forms may require active mental energy; ghosts are often

2.

considered residual or intelligent spirits; nature spirits are seen as inherent aspects

of the environment.

Permanence: Thought forms might dissipate without continued focus; ghosts are

3.

typically viewed as enduring; nature spirits are ongoing presences within nature.

Scientific and Skeptical Perspectives

The investigation into unseen forces, nature spirits, thought forms, and ghosts often

confronts the challenge of empirical validation. Modern science emphasizes

reproducibility, falsifiability, and objective measurement, which many paranormal

phenomena inherently lack.

Skeptics argue that many experiences attributed to unseen forces can be explained

through psychological phenomena such as suggestion, cognitive biases, or neurological

conditions. For instance, the tendency to detect patterns in random stimuli (pareidolia)

can account for ghost sightings.

However, some researchers advocate for a more open-minded approach, suggesting that

unexplained phenomena warrant further study with advanced methodologies. Emerging

fields like quantum physics and consciousness studies occasionally propose frameworks

that might accommodate aspects of these forces, though such theories remain

speculative.
